Good, slightly flawed

A good read indeed. But there's some flaws, the inevitable trappings of a mass market paperback original: obvious padding to make the book thicker, contrived "odd" characters always found in crime thrillers (a la Lynch or Tarrantino). In fact, this book was similar in vein and scope to Michael hemmingson's WILD TURKEY -- both are set in San Diego, there's a murder, there's over-sexed villianesses, and there are Las Vegas scenes. Hemmingson and Taylor are a lot alike, and they've been publsihed in a lot of the same little mags and anthologies so that I am beginning to wonder if one isn't the pen name for the other? .

Hooray for the New Lucy Taylor

I’ve been looking forward to the day a mainstream commercial house would have the good horse sense to sign up Lucy Taylor. Well known in the small horror press, the erotica field, and the anthology market, Lucy Taylor’s collections and novels have all been released in limited or special runs. Nailed is her first, and longest, novelE mystery of sorts, more a novel of dark suspense, and some professional wrestling. Matt Engtrom is framed for murder. He was sent to prison for manslaughter before, killing the man who was sexually harassing his wife. So this doesn’t look good, from the police’s point of view.Being a San Diegan, it was neat to see that this novel is set in San Diego, with familiar settings in Chula Vista, Pacific Beach, and Borrego Springs.There’s a few passages that seem padded, but this is okay. A book that satisfies

Eight years ago Matt Engstrom accidentally killed Harold Petrosky, who was stalking his wife Calla. Matt went to prison for four years. Calla divorced him and was murdered two days after ending her marriage.Matt, a construction company owner, meets his foreman Barry Bishoff at the Rose Bar. However, Barry who selected the site fails to show up. Matt leaves only to find a dead Barry in the back of his truck. The police suspect Matt killed Barry. When financial fraud surfaces at his company, Matt realizes that the police now have a motive to accompany the opportunity. Barry found out about the money scheme and Matt silenced him using his truck to confuse the investigation as the cops would never believe someone would drive a vehicle containing the person they killed. He begins his own inquiries starting with his missing accountant, but not yet realizing how the unsolved murder of his former wife and his current mess entwine tighter than the DNA helix.NAILED is an exciting amateur sleuth tale that works because the hero knows only he can save himself as the evidence mounts against him. Matt is an interesting protagonist and his in-laws add eccentricity and much more to a non-stop thriller that leaves the audience NAILED to their seat until Lucy Taylor's book is finished.Harriet Klausner
